Description

The traffic situation on S Street has become increasingly concerning, as it is used as a major thoroughfare connecting Oakwood to N 25th Street. Their is a serious issue with speeding due to the lack of stop signs and/or other physical traffic calming measures. A traffic assessment is desperately needed as this has become a dangerous corridor for pedestrians.

  • Staff · November 26, 2024
    95 percent of vehicles drive between 21mph - 23mph. There is no crash data on S Street to warrant traffic calming. Stop signs are also placed at every intersection within S St. The city is undergoing a stop bar blitz campaign to increase awareness DPW will continue to monitor the area.
